Identifying the DHCP Port

The DHCP protocol uses both the User Datagram Protocol (UDP) and a specific port number to operate. The default port number used by DHCP is port 67 for the server side and port 68 for the client side. These ports are standardized for DHCP communication, ensuring compatibility across different network environments.

Which Port is a DHCP Discover Packet Sent Out On?

When a device first connects to a network and sends out a DHCP Discover packet, it is broadcasted on port 67 . This broadcast allows the DHCP server to receive the request and initiate the IP address assignment process.

What is the purpose of a DHCP discover packet and on which port is it sent out when a device first connects to a network?

A DHCP discover packet is used by a device to request IP addressing information from a DHCP server when it first connects to a network. This packet is sent out on port 67 (UDP) by the device to discover available DHCP servers on the network.

Which protocol is responsible for automatically assigning IP addressing information to devices on a network?

The Dynamic Host Configuration Protocol (DHCP) is the protocol responsible for automatically assigning IP addressing information, such as IP address, subnet mask, default gateway, and DNS server, to devices on a network.

What is the DHCP port number used for communication between DHCP clients and servers?

The DHCP port number for communication between DHCP clients and servers is port 67 for DHCP server (UDP) and port 68 for DHCP client (UDP). These ports are used for the exchange of DHCP messages during the IP address assignment process.
